                    The Internet remembers everything.

                    @Buccigross John Buccigross
                    "@kydennis: @Buccigross :: @ESPN tribute to fallen athletes this year & not ONE mention of a hockey player!?"-that's bad. Sorry.
                    Here are the names mentioned In Memoriam by ESPN in its Year in Review:

                    • Al Davis
                    • Bubba Smith
                    • Dan Wheldon
                    • John Mackey
                    • Lee Roy Selmon
                    • Hideki Irabu
                    • Dave Duerson
                    • Duke Snider
                    • Walt Hazzard
                    • Harmon Killebrew
                    • Joe Frazier

                    Not. A. Single. Hockey. Player.

                    The question then becomes, "why?" Did the suicidal aspects of hockey's summer of tragedy disqualify them? It can't be: Duerson and Irabu both took their lives and made the montage.

                    Was it a notoriety issue? Even the most ardent puckheads will agree that the three players we lost during the summer didn't have the name recognition of the baseball and football Hall of Famers on this list. But what sports fan wouldn't agree that the death of an entire team, that featured over a dozen former NHL players, wouldn't rise to a level of notoriety that mandates their inclusion in a year in review?
